Okay, so, I'm playing a 'Play Now' (although it's happened on scenarios, too) game, normally, and throughout the game when I make horrible catastrophic game-ending really stupid mistakes I load and autosave and go back a turn every now and then. The saves are working just fine and nothing unusual is happening. Then, when I load an auto-save after a mistake.. it CTDs and gives me the little report-it-to-microsoft crash window. I go 'oh well' and try loading it again after reopening the game. It crashes again. I try the next earlier autosave. It crashes too. I try every single autosave on the list, including ones i've used before just fine.. they all crash. I try a manual save I used before near the beginning of the game.. it crashes too. I'm not quite sure how an entire /game/'s worth of saves gets corrupted, including formerly working ones..
I can still create a new game, and it'll play just fine. I can also load older scenarios from earlier today. I'm not quite sure what's wrong, but having a chance to TOTALLY lose all my data every time I'm playing is sort of an unpleasant doom to be over my head.
I've had this problem a few times before, so it's not a one time thing, but it wasn't quite as terrible before due to them being on a scenario I was pretty much losing anyway (damn you, Momus!)
